The 71st annual Venice International Film Festival took place in Venice, Italy between 27 August to 6 September 2014.[1] The festival opened with Alejandro G. Iñárritu's film Birdman,[2][3] and closed with Ann Hui's drama film The Golden Era.[4] Italian actress Luisa Ranieri hosted the opening and closing nights of the festival.[5] The Swedish film A Pigeon Sat on a Branch Reflecting on Existence, directed by Roy Andersson, won the Golden Lion,[6] and Joshua Oppenheimer's The Look of Silence won the Grand Jury Prize.

American filmmakers Thelma Schoonmaker and Frederick Wiseman were the recipients of the Lifetime Achievement award.[7] French composer Alexandre Desplat was the head of the jury for the main competition section.[8]

The festival poster paid tribute to François Truffaut, as it featured the character of Antoine Doinel portrayed by Jean-Pierre Léaud from Truffaut's 1959 drama film The 400 Blows.[9][10]

The following films were selected for the main competition:[14][15]

English title Original title Director(s) Production country
99 Homes Ramin Bahrani United States
Birdman or (The Unexpected Virtue of Ignorance)[16] Alejandro G. Iñárritu United States
Black Souls Anime nere Francesco Munzi Italy, France
The Cut Fatih Akin Germany, France, Italy, Canada, Poland, Turkey
Far from Men Loin des hommes David Oelhoffen France
Fires on the Plain Nobi Shinya Tsukamoto Japan
Good Kill Andrew Niccol United States
Hungry Hearts Saverio Costanzo Italy
The Last Hammer Blow Le dernier coup de marteau Alix Delaporte France
Leopardi Il giovane favoloso Mario Martone Italy
The Look of Silence Senyap Joshua Oppenheimer Denmark, Finland, Indonesia, Norway, UK
Manglehorn David Gordon Green United States
Pasolini Abel Ferrara France, Belgium, Italy
A Pigeon Sat on a Branch Reflecting on Existence En duva satt på en gren och funderade på tillvaron Roy Andersson Sweden, Germany, Norway, France
The Postman's White Nights Belye nochi pochtalona Alekseya Tryapitsyna Andrei Konchalovsky Russia
The Price of Fame La rançon de la gloire Xavier Beauvois France, Belgium, Switzerland
Red Amnesia Chuang ru zhe ( 闯入者 ) Wang Xiaoshuai China
Sivas Kaan Müjdeci Turkey
Tales Ghesse-ha (قصه ها) Rakhshan Bani-E'temad Iran
Three Hearts 3 cœurs Benoît Jacquot France
Highlighted title indicates the Golden Lion winner.
